Can't say that I've seen one of these up close, but I asked around on some other forums. Not sure if you're a member of the Yahoo singles forum...you might get some good advice over there.

What I heard was that, yes, it can be done without removing the engine. Someone specifically said you'd need a 22mm openend wrench that is 4mm thick. Also, depending on where you get the parts (Blue Moon?), you might ask them for advice on how to proceed.

I have to replace the rear rubber mounts on my R27. Can this be done without remove the engine or center stand ?

I don't quite see how to shift the mounting block enough to get the new rubber mount started.
